Last Updated on November 3, 2024 by GeeksGod
Course : Complete Java Programming Bootcamp: Learn to Code in Java
“`htmlJava Coding Course: Your Gateway to Mastering Java Programming
Are you ready to unlock the immense power of Java? Whether you’re a complete novice or an aspiring software developer, a Java Coding Course can be your golden ticket to acquiring essential programming skills. With its versatility and widespread use in various applications, Java is a language worth mastering. Let’s dive in and explore what this journey entails!
Why Choose a Java Coding Course?
Java remains a cornerstone of software development, used by millions of developers globally. Here are some reasons why taking a Java Coding Course is a good choice:
- Versatile Applications: From mobile apps to large-scale enterprise systems, Java is everywhere.
- Strong Community Support: With a large community of developers, finding help and resources is easy.
- Career Opportunities: Knowing Java opens up numerous job prospects in software development and beyond.
- Robust Learning Resources: A wide variety of free courses, books, and tutorials are available online.
But how exactly do you get started? Let’s explore a comprehensive course option available online.
What You’ll Learn in the Java Coding Course
In a Java Coding Course, you will embark on a structured journey to learn core concepts, from fundamental syntax to advanced programming skills. Below are some of the key areas you will cover:
Core Java Concepts
This includes understanding variables, data types, operators, and control flow. You’ll learn how to use Java to write simple programs and gradually increase complexity.
Object-Oriented Programming
Java is heavily based on the principles of OOP. In this module, you will learn about classes, objects, inheritance, and polymorphism, which are crucial for building scalable applications.
Java Collections Framework
You’ll dive into arrays, lists, and the collections framework, understanding how to manage and manipulate data efficiently.
Exception Handling and Debugging Techniques
Every programmer knows that errors are an inevitable part of coding. You will learn how to handle exceptions gracefully and debug your code effectively.
File I/O and Working with External Files
This module teaches you how to read from and write to files, a key skill for many applications that require data persistence.
Multithreading and Concurrency
For efficient programming, understanding multithreading is vital. This part of the course will enable you to create programs that can perform multiple tasks simultaneously.
Hands-On Projects
The best way to learn is by doing. You’ll engage in hands-on projects where you build Java applications from scratch, reinforcing your learning through practical experience.
Best Practices and Coding Techniques
You will be introduced to industry best practices and coding techniques that can take your programming skills to a professional level.
Where to Find a Java Coding Course
When looking for a reliable course, websites like Udemy often provide a plethora of options to choose from. To enhance your learning experience, look for a free Udemy coupon for a Java Coding Course. They frequently offer discounts or free trials, making it budget-friendly for everyone!
Free Resources for Learning Java
If you’re hesitant about committing to a paid course, there are many excellent free resources available online:
- Codecademy Java Course – An interactive way to learn Java basics.
- FreeCodeCamp – Offers comprehensive tutorials and projects.
- Coursera Java Programming course – Another reputable online course platform.
Additionally, make sure to keep an eye out for a free Udemy coupon for a Java Coding Course to save some money while learning!
Tips for Success in Your Java Coding Course
Here are some tips to maximize your learning experience:
- Practice Regularly: Coding is a skill best learned through practice. Aim to write code every day.
- Work on Projects: Apply what you’ve learned by building small projects.
- Join Online Communities: Engage with other learners through forums, such as Stack Overflow or Reddit.
- Seek Feedback: Don’t hesitate to share your code for constructive criticism.
Frequently Asked Questions
1. Can I learn Java without prior programming experience?
Absolutely! Many Java coding courses are designed for complete beginners. With dedication and practice, anyone can learn.
2. How long does it take to complete a Java coding course?
Completion time varies by course and your prior experience. Generally, you can expect anywhere from a few weeks to a few months.
3. Are there free Java coding courses available online?
Yes, platforms like Codecademy, Udemy, and Coursera offer free courses. Look for a free Udemy coupon as well to make the most of your resources!
4. What kind of projects can I work on after completing the course?
After completing your course, consider working on personal projects like a simple web application, a game, or a utility tool that interests you.
Conclusion
Investing in a Java Coding Course is a wise decision for anyone looking to expand their programming skills. With the right course, you’ll gain a thorough understanding of Java, and you’ll be able to tackle real-world challenges effectively. Remember to take advantage of resources like free Udemy coupons and practice regularly. By the end of your journey, you’ll not only be proficient in Java but also confident in your ability to create applications and solve problems creatively. Start your journey today!
“`